The certification process |

The FDT Group certification process consists of three steps:
- At first the manufacturer develops a DTM or a frame application and puts them through extensive internal testing. Then the manufacturer contracts an accredited test laboratory for an independent conformity test.
- Next, the test laboratory tests the software in compliance with the rules of the FDT certification office and issues a test report. The test laboratory and the developers team ensure final conformance to the FDT specification.
- The manufacturer submits the test report to the certification office and receives a certificate of conformance. The certified product is listed in the catalog of certified products on the FDT Group website.
Certification ensures conformance of the tested product with the FDT specification. It does not check for interoperability between the products and other certified devices or frames. This additional check is performed in the permanent interoperability test lab.
